I started the Colour Wheel Group in August 2019 under the banner of the Hardwick WI. One of the WI resolutions was to find ways to combat loneliness in our villages. Another was to promote mindfulness and as a keen WI member, I thought that starting a colouring group in our village was a good way to address both these very relevant matters.
We have a lovely mix of all ages and abilities and everyone is free to come and go as they like. We have on average 17 participants who attend the sessions, some who walk, some who drive and some who make use of the Community Car Scheme. All the material is provided and a snack lunch with tea/coffee is served. A donation of £3 per session helps to cover costs. I do not require prior notification of who is coming and no apology is necessary if you can’t make a session. No one should feel any pressure in coming to this group and if you do not wish to colour but just chat, then that is also perfectly fine. |
